Immigration Medical Exams in My Location

Locating a qualified Civil Surgeon to complete your immigration medical exam can feel overwhelming. Fortunately, there are many options available right here in our region. You can start by browsing online directories of approved providers listed on the USCIS website. These listings often include contact information and details about each physician's experience. Additionally, you may wish to consult your local immigration attorney or group for recommendations based on your specific needs. Don't hesitate to inquire referrals from friends or family who have recently gone through the process.

  • Verify the Civil Surgeon you choose is listed as approved by USCIS.
  • Arrange your appointment well in advance to avoid delays in processing.
  • Pack all necessary documents, including your copyright and immigration paperwork.
